// Catalog cache invalidation — Ostervale storefront.
//
// New folks: the catalog cache is write-through, but price and stock
// updates arrive on the Fennick event bus and can race the DB writer.
// We tolerate brief staleness on product pages; we do NOT tolerate it
// at checkout, which always reads through. TTLs below are tuned so a
// bus outage degrades gracefully instead of hammering the primary.
// Don't change these without a load test on the Greymoor rig.
// The current constants are defined below.

constants for yaduf-fahag:
BUDGETS = {
    "kelix": 528,
    "briwyn": 734,
}

### v2.8.0 — SDK parity, finally

The Brightmoor Go SDK now matches the Python one feature-for-feature: streaming uploads, retry hints, and the pagination helpers all landed. New folks, this means you no longer need the compatibility shim — rip it out of your examples. Parity tests run nightly in CI. Questions about the parity matrix go to the maintainer listed below.

signatory, yahog-badug: Quenix Ulaael

Subject: Veltrix Line Retirement — Finance Actions

Team,

We are retiring the Veltrix accessory line effective end of Q3. Remaining inventory will be liquidated through the Brenmore outlet channel. Finance to close out supplier commitments with Oaklund Components and book the write-down this quarter. Marla Tennick owns the wind-down schedule; expect her reconciliation file by Friday. No external communication until legal clears the announcement. The confidential plan note follows below.

board note of fajop-tagaf: Headcount on the Gilion team goes from 66 to 130 by the end of April. Gross margin on Gilion came in at 20 percent against a plan of 42 percent.

Finance Review Summary — Q3

Quick recap for department heads: the Meridale Systems division is under a hiring freeze effective immediately. Backfills need sign-off from Priya in Group Finance, and new reqs are paused until the Q4 reforecast. Travel and contractor spend in Meridale also gets a second look. Other divisions are unaffected for now, but keep discretionary costs tidy. Before you cascade any of this, read the note below.

management briefing: The finance team signed off on a budget of $279.9 million for Project Oliiel.